'Defenceless woman' attacked in bed
Mrs Marr is being treated in hospital for facial injuries
A 95-year-old woman was attacked as she lay "utterly defenceless" in bed at her home in East Ham in London.
Doris Marr was woken at about 0100 BST on Wednesday by a man searching through her wardrobe who then punched her in the face several times. The intruder continued to search the flat but when Mrs Marr called out he hit her again and left. Mrs Marr is being treated in hospital for facial injuries. Door kicked in Detective constable Dave Mothersole said: "This was a cruel and brutal attack on a woman who was utterly defenceless. "The suspect appears to have kicked in the front door so we are sure someone must have heard him." It is not yet known if anything was stolen from the flat. Police have described the attacker as white, 5ft 9ins, medium build with short brown hair and is believed to be in his 20s.
